I bought this primarily for hunting trips and it solved 4 different problems and needs:1. As a cargo tray2. e-bike rack (see pic)3. Game cart4. E-bike cargo trailerI only gave it 4 stars because I wish the manufacturer would consider this input.If they made this out of aluminum, added some noise dampening and added a frame stem or wheel locks to secure the bikes, this could be an even better application for these applications / purpose.

Very solid feeling, yet pretty heavy (box says 51lbs) though it rolls very nice and easy.The only gripe i think is the rod/axle has to slide through one of the center sleeves (they don't really tell you which so i guess it doesn't matter), but that sleeve is a pretty tight fit so it takes a little guff to force it through, maybe if i were to grease it a bit.The solid feel is a plus if i were to actually need to use it as a storage rack on the back, but i dont' anticipate doing so since it's...well....a truck. However I feel comfortable it'd work well on the back of one of my cars but i'd want to put the wheels in the trunk of the car so the wheels don't drag. (all of my cars have 2" hitches on them). This truck sits pretty high (20" tires vs 16") so the bottom of the wheel on the rack is about 1 foot from the ground, good enough clearance.

I have a 2010 Ford Escape with 1.25 inch receiver so an adapter was required. Other reviews stated it can sit too low for the wheels so I got an adapter with a 4 inch rise. I chose this cargo cart because the wheels on this one have 5 spokes and they seem very sturdy, though I have not had it in the field yet.The only thing I didn't like was the handle being a little too wide and I scraped off a lot of the finish when it went together.
